<p class="wp-block-paragraph">DS Automobiles has developed a prototype electric vehicle that uses only electric motor regeneration instead of conventional brakes – showcasing a potential future on electric vehicles. The technology stems from Formula E race cars and uses two electric motors to slow the vehicle entirely through regenerative braking.</p>



<p class="wp-block-paragraph">Regenerative braking is already available in most electric vehicles to complement conventional friction brakes – however DS is exploring whether regenerative braking alone could be the sole method to slow cars down, helping to better recharge the battery in the process, and doing away with conventional brake discs and pads.</p>



<p class="wp-block-paragraph">The DS E TENSE PERFORMANCE has been developed in conjunction with the brand’s championship winning Formula E team and uses the same electric motors that can be found in the electric race cars. With 815hp on tap and a massive 8,000Nm of torque, the DS E TENSE PERFORMANCE can accelerate from 0-62mph in just two seconds. Using 350kW charging, a full charge can be completed in just five minutes.</p>



<p class="wp-block-paragraph">Beatrice Foucher, DS Automobiles CEO said: “Formula E is about maximising performance and efficiency, and the DS E TENSE PERFORMANCE is our vision of a road car utilising our race-winning technology. Regenerative braking is a very powerful way to not only slow the vehicle down, but also help improve battery performance. The DS E TENSE PERFORMANCE takes the technology to a new level, with regenerative braking used solely to slow the vehicle down.”&nbsp;</p>

<p class="wp-block-paragraph">Devised, developed and created by DS Performance the E-TENSE features a carbon monocoque with a drivetrain taken from a Formula E single seater: twin electric motors with 600 kW (815hp) and a four-wheel drive transmission.</p>



<p class="wp-block-paragraph">“Our objective is to apply the experience acquired in Formula E and the expertise that we’ve taken from our international titles to a project which predicts the high-performance electric car of tomorrow. It is a laboratory that we will use to analyse the behaviour of components and to develop them with a view to future manufacturing. The idea is also to find solutions to lower costs, make them easier to manufacture and explore implementations in production models. The next generations of the E-TENSE range will benefit from these developments.”<br>Thomas Chevaucher, DS PERFORMANCE Director.</p>



<p class="wp-block-paragraph">The powertrain’s two electric motors give a combined power of 600kW (250kW front and 350kW at the back) roughly equivalent to 815hp and torque of 8,000Nm at the wheels. The battery &#8211; developed jointly with TotalEnergies and its subsidiary Saft &#8211; is compact and housed in a carbon-aluminium composite envelope in a central rear position for optimum weight distribution.</p>



<p class="wp-block-paragraph">New daytime lights are made up of 800 LEDs with two cameras positioned where you’d normally expect to find headlamps. The 21-inch wheels introduce an aerodynamic profile with unique inserts.</p>



<p class="wp-block-paragraph">Since its launch in 2014, DS Automobiles has put electrification at the heart of its strategy. The first premium manufacturer to be involved in Formula E, the brand has used its success in the 100% electric championship to support R&amp;D into sustainable mobility. From 2024, every new DS Automobiles design will be only 100 per cent electric.</p>
